The third of March is an exciting day for little Japanese girls. They call it Doll’s day. On that day any household which has a daughter aged between three and seven will decorate the house with traditional dolls. They represent the royal family and members of the court. They are extremely delicate and finely dressed.
The dolls may have been in the family for several generations, or they may have been newly presented to the daughter of the house, usually by the grandparents. The little girls do not merely look at the dolls displayed in the houses. They themselves are dressed in elaborate clothes, again of traditional design. Then their parents accompany them to a special place. After they come back home, special rice cakes are eaten.
Doll’s Day in Japan is for the girls, but the boys have their own turn later. Their festival occurs on May 5th, and this time the houses are decorated in another style, emphasizing a traditional male role.
